WebMar 31, 2009 · The only situations that are major indications for treatment include acute urinary retention, bladder stones, maybe recurrent urinary tract infections, or a high post-void residual. SANDA: Surgery is also worth considering if a man isn’t responding well enough to any of the drugs used to treat BPH, or if he can’t tolerate the side effects. WebAug 17, 2014 · I stayed no further than 20 ft. from a toilet for several weeks. The bleeding was off and on for about 8 weeks. Sometimes clear, other times pink, other times burgundy wine. The bladder spasms at the end of urination were eye popping painful for about 6 weeks then were gone by week 9. WebMar 7, 2024 · GreenLight therapy will cause some level of swelling that may block urine flow. Thus, you are likely to have a catheter in place for up to three days post-surgery.
